21CSLA Leadership Coaching is designed to support and develop leadership capacity. Coaching is individualized, job-embedded, and research-based, supporting leaders in reaching their highest potential. Participants collaborate with a leadership coach, enabling them to focus on their strengths, opportunities, and equity-centered problems of practice. They will engage in ongoing dialogue, feedback, continuous improvement, and opportunities for reflection.

Outcomes
- Plan and implement programs, practices, and procedures to create more equitable outcomes and meet the needs of all students
- Build capacity to achieve professional and organizational goals
- Enhance the ability to cultivate a culture of reflection and continuous improvement
- Deepen skills of collaboration and problem solving
- Meet challenges and opportunities efficiently and effectively
Delivery Format
Participants will receive 25 hours of job-embedded, confidential coaching between September 2022 and June 2023, approximately 3 hours per month.
Coaching will be delivered through both a virtual and in-person format.
Dates and times will be mutually determined by the participants and coaches.
